Crispy Pizza Chips Recipe

Crispy Pizza Chips are a delightful snack combining the crunch of baked tortilla chips with classic pizza flavors. Perfectly seasoned and topped with melted mozzarella and your favorite pizza toppings, these chips offer a quick and easy way to enjoy pizza in a bite-sized form, ideal for parties, movie nights, or a fun appetizer.

Ingredients

Scale

For the Chips

  • 4 Corn or Flour Tortillas (choose corn for traditional crunch or flour for a softer bite)
  • 1 cup Pizza Sauce or Marinara Sauce (opt for thicker sauces to keep chips crispy)

For the Toppings

  • 1 c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ese (mix in cheddar, provolone, or Parmesan if desired)
  • 1 cup Toppings (customize with pepperoni, bell peppers, olives, or other favorites)

For Seasoning

  • 1 teaspoon Italian Herbs (basil or oregano)
  • 1 teaspoon Garlic Pow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on Crushed Red Pepper Flakes (optional for a spicy kick)

Instructions

  1.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) to ensure it’s ready for baking the chips.
  2. Slice Tortillas: Cut the tortillas into uniform triangles or squares to create evenly sized chips.
  3. Prepare Baking Sheet: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per to prevent sticking and arrange the tortilla pieces in a single layer without overlapping.
  4. Apply Sauce: Spread a thin layer of pizza or marinara sauce on each chip evenly to keep them crisp while adding flavor.
  5. Add Cheese and Toppings: Sprinkle shredded mozzarella cheese over each chip then add your choice of toppings evenly for variety and taste.
  6. Season: Drizzle Italian herbs, garlic powder, and crushed red pepper flakes over the chips to infuse aromatic and spicy notes.
  7. Bake: Place the baking sheet in the oven and bake for 10-12 minutes until the cheese is bubbly and edges turn golden brown, indicating perfect crispiness.
  8. Cool: Remove the chips from the oven and let them cool for a few minutes; this step helps the chips become even crunchier.

Notes

  • Using corn tortillas will yield a crunchier chip, while flour tortillas provide a softer bite.
  • For extra crispiness, spread sauce thinly to avoid sogginess.
  • Customize toppings according to preference but avoid overly wet toppings to maintain crispness.
  • Letting chips cool before serving improves texture and crunch.
  • These chips are best served fresh but can be stored in an airtight container for up to 2 days.
